New Delhi, March 12 -- The Jawaharlal Nehru Port Authority (JNPA) has announced a waiver of storage or dwell time charges and reefer plug-in charges for Middle East-bound export containers stranded at the port due to ongoing geopolitical disruptions in the region. The relief measures have been issued through a trade notice following directives from the Ministry of Ports, Shipping and Waterways to mitigate the impact of supply chain disruptions on the export-import (EXIM) community.
